Joy

                            "Joyous Noel - Luke 2:11. 14 (paraphrased)" Poster

Joy rises in me like a summer's morn. - Samuel Taylor Coleridge

My theory is to enjoy life, but the practice is against it. - Charles Lamb

Weeping may endure for a night, but joy cometh in the morning. - Psalms 30:5

A joy that is shared is a joy made double. - John Ray

Ocassionally in life there are those moments of unutterable fulfillment which cannot be completely explained by those symbols called words. Their meanings can only be articulated by the inaudible language of the heart. - Martin Luther King, Jr.

But let judgment run down as waters, and righteousness as a mighty

stream.-Amos 5:24
